Carlton has changed considerably over the generations. For much of its earlier history it was a smaller Nottinghamshire settlement, before industrial growth and its proximity to Nottingham transformed the area during the 19th century.
From the mid-1800s onwards, Carlton expanded as new homes, workplaces, schools, churches and local facilities appeared. The area's growth left behind older streets and properties that still form part of Carlton today.
Older parts of Carlton contain homes from the Victorian and Edwardian periods. Properties of this age can have very different roofline construction from the houses built during Carlton's later expansion.
Residential development continued into the early 20th century. From around the 1930s, further housing was developed around areas including Westdale Lane and Carlton Valley, adding another generation of homes to the area.
Further post-war development and later infill created the Carlton we recognise today: older properties sitting alongside interwar homes, post-war housing and more modern developments.
Carlton doesn't have one single type of house. That's important when replacing fascias and soffits because the construction, age and previous alterations to a roofline can vary considerably from one property to another.

Timber was traditionally used for fascia boards on many older homes. Properly maintained timber can perform well, but once paint coatings deteriorate and moisture reaches the wood, rot can begin.
Over the years, more homeowners have changed to uPVC fascia boards and soffits because they provide a clean finish without the ongoing painting associated with traditional timber rooflines.
But replacing fascias isn't simply about putting something new over something old.
Where necessary, the existing roofline needs to be assessed so problems aren't simply hidden behind new uPVC. Our approach is straightforward: look at what's there, explain what needs doing and fit the new roofline properly.
